Output bf40ccb94997e8ea6242090df44c181494809a5d9b33b4081ede29f5e7979305:5

value
11232037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c39bd1a389d4d806fc93f5420de094ac323e1e46 OP_EQUAL
address
3KXJMSLvTsuAcwPt6ERfv6Su5vb3hyph1E
transaction
bf40ccb94997e8ea6242090df44c181494809a5d9b33b4081ede29f5e7979305
spent
true